### Selectability

Users must not be under the impression that simply clicking on a location on the map will inform them whether a property is affected by any overlay or not. To avoid this, make the overlay layer *unselectable*.
If the overlays layer is selectable, users will see results in the What's Here results about any overlay found at the location of the click. However this doesn't necessarily tell users whether the target property is affected by any overlay or not.

### Child Dataset

In order for a spatial intersection to be triggered, the overlay layer needs to be configured as a *child dataset* of the property layer.
Pozi can be made to trigger a spatial intersection between the property and overlay layers by configuring the overlay layer as a *child dataset* of the property layer.

If you already have an overlay layer that is used for visualisation purposes, and it's *not* enabled for WFS (which is typically the case to ensure performance and styling of large layers), you'll need a new dedicated layer that *is* enabled for WFS and configured as a child dataset of the property layer.

Duplicate the existing overlay layer in the QGIS project, give the new layer a different name (such as Property Planning Overlays) to avoid conflicting with the existing overlay layer, and enable the layer for WFS. Then add `parent=Property, showInLayerControl=false` to the layer keywords.

With this configuration, Pozi will trigger a spatial intersection between the parent (Property) and child (Property Planning Overlays) layers when the user selects any property.

## End Result

When the user clicks on the map, the What's Here results will show any features (from the property layer and any other active layers) found at that location as per normal. The user then selects the desired property feature, and Pozi performs a spatial query between the property and overlay layer. Any intersecting overlays will be displayed under the property details, under the heading 'Property Planning Overlays'.
